Saint Simeons Episcopal Home is a licensed continuum of care facility located in Tulsa, Oklahoma. In Oklahoma, residential care facilities are typically regulated by the Oklahoma State Department of Health.
Saint Simeons Episcopal Home has a licensed capacity of 143 residents. This facility provides residential care and supportive services. Services may include housing, meals, personal care assistance, medication management, and supervision based on individual resident needs.
Payment Options: In Oklahoma, Medicaid may help pay for residential care services through the ADvantage Waiver. Eligibility is based on both financial and functional criteria. Contact Oklahoma Health Care Authority or visit https://oklahoma.gov/ohca.html to learn about eligibility requirements and how to apply. Wait lists are common for waiver programs, so applying early is recommended.
Families researching continuum of care facility options should verify the facility's current license status, review any inspection reports, and schedule a visit to assess whether the environment and services meet their loved one's needs. My grandmother has lived here for the past 4 years, she loves it. My grandfather lived in their memory care for a short time before passing, he was very well taken care of. We were referred by a close friend whose father-in-law lived here for many years in their memory care. Saint Simeon's has been all around amazing. The staff make all the difference. My grandma always says how much she loves her room (always clean!), friends, activities, food, and especially all the sweet girls that work there. She has said many times over the years, "they really love me and take such good care of me". They are such a blessing, and I truly don't think there is anywhere that can compete!
My mom was there for skilled services. And nurse Kasey was there the whole time just applauding her and encouraging her. Whenever we needed something changed or had any questions she was ON IT. We can tell she truly loves her job and cares. The staff here was so kind and genuine ❤️
This has been an amazing facility as we have transitioned our Mom into assisted living! They are very kind, informative, and respectful as we navigate this new living arrangement! They are always available to answer any questions that we have and do anything they can to allow our family to be able to continue to stay connected as a family unit! Always willing to go above and beyond with anything we need in addition to providing a quality life for our Mom
Mom's stay has been very good. They have got her up and moving and transferring. They are patient and kind and they encourage her and applaud when she is able to make her goals.
Absolutely no stars if it was appicable. This place gets some of the most admirable dedicated nursing staff and has a way of manipulating them and treating them with a manner of less than. The administration has no problem hiding in the office while the employees that they haven't fired yet are almost drowning with so much responsibility in taking care of the residents. The ratio of Nursing staff to patient care is unbelievable. Nurses that are working there are working their bottoms off while also worrying about getting fired. No one ever knows what is going on. Promises that things will get better, but are just getting worse. Patients have to wait 20-30 minutes to get help when in the bathroom and other situations as well. My mother was there and while she had amazing nurses, she still wasn't able to get efficient care due to nurses being so stretched thin between so many patients to take care of at once. If they cared about their employees and had them the help then need and deserve that place would be top of the line.
